If your staying at a motel,Treasure cove resort has a free launch ramp. See website for details www.treasurecoveresort.com (http://www.treasurecoveresort.com)
Other wise most launchs are usually about $20.00 for in and out. Lake George sticker required for your boat.About $30.00 for the season,cheaper for the weekend but you will be checked for it by the Lake George Patrol.Free launch site at southern end of Lake at Million dollar beach in village of Lake George on Beach Road. Best launch is Norwal Marina in Bolton Landing. Follow 9N into Bolton Landing , turn right at Topps Supermarket and take your first left. Nice launch ramp, parking for car and trailer plus they sell required sticker and they have a fine store with all the goodies such as ice,fuel, and marine accessories. They are a little pricey for car & trailer parking(Daily charge for car and boat). State launch & parking for car and trailer are free in village of Lake George at Million Dollar Beach but no sticker,ice or anything else. Cheapest way,come early Friday by 5PM and drive up route 9N to Chics Marina in Bolton. Buy sticker for boat,park boat back at motel and disconnect,come right back to Chics because cocktail party is next store at Algonquin at 7 PM.
Launch Saturday morning in the village. Same for Sunday morning.
